Understanding Casino Security Measures
Security in online casinos primarily revolves around the protection of sensitive data. Reputable casinos employ advanced encryption technologies to shield players’ information from cyber threats. This includes S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ption, which creates a secure connection between the player and the casino’s servers.
Moreover, many online casinos undergo regular audits by independent regulatory bodies. These audits ensure that the games are fair and that the casino operates according to stringent guidelines. Players can often find this information in the casino’s terms and conditions or on their ‘About Us’ pages.
Licensing and Regulation
A crucial factor in determining an online casino’s security is its licensing and regulation. Licensed casinos are required to adhere to strict standards set by regulatory authorities. In Australia, the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) oversees online gambling, ensuring that licensed operators maintain high security and fairness standards.
When looking for a secure gaming environment, players should always check for the licensing information clearly displayed on the casino’s website. A legitimate license indicates that the casino is subject to regular inspections and must comply with safety measures.
Data Protection Policies
Online casinos implement various data protection policies to maintain player trust. They typically have robust privacy policies that detail how players’ data will be used and protected. It’s advisable for players to read these policies before creating an account.
In addition to data privacy, many reputable casinos offer responsible gambling features. These features include setting deposit limits and self-exclusion options, ensuring that gambling remains a form of entertainment rather than a harmful habit.

Building a Secure Gaming Environment
As an integral part of the online gambling experience, players must take personal responsibility for ensuring their security. This includes using strong passwords for accounts and enabling two-factor authentication where available. Players should also be wary of phishing scams that target online gamblers.
